Rematriation of Land, Sign Letter of Support

We've been working closely with the Native American students, faculty and staff at UCSF and with the

Ramaytush Ohlone tribe to ask UCSF to rematriate some of their ancestral land back. UCSF owns 60 acres
above Parnassus, the Mount Sutro reserve. The Ramaytush Ohlone tribal chairman Jonathan Cordero feels it
would be incredible to have even 5 acres in a trust owned by the tribe, to create a garden to start heal these
historic wounds of genocide his people experienced during the colonization of this land.
